#081396 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#081396 is composed of 3.1% red, 7.5%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 87.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 31%. #081396 color hex could be obtained by blending #1026ff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#081396 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#081396 has RGB values of R:8, G:19,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 529302.

Hex triplet 081396 #081396
RGB Decimal 8, 19, 150 rgb(8,19,150)
RGB Percent 3.1, 7.5, 58.8 rgb(3.1%,7.5%,58.8%)
CMYK 95, 87, 0, 41
HSL 235.4°, 89.9, 31 hsl(235.4,89.9%,31%)
HSV (or HSB) 235.4°, 94.7, 58.8
Web Safe 000099 #000099
CIE-LAB 18.881, 46.916, -68.643
XYZ 5.837, 2.719, 29.07
xyY 0.155, 0.072, 2.719
CIE-LCH 18.881, 83.144, 304.352
CIE-LUV 18.881, -5.739, -70.075
Hunter-Lab 16.489, 34.33, -92.983
Binary 00001000, 00010011, 10010110
